Abstract
The present invention relates to a kind of anti-lost track row range unit, including rangefinder and the anti-mechanism that slides down, rangefinder includes measuring wheel and calculating instrument, and the anti-mechanism that slides down includes rail row bracket and guidance set;Rail row bracket includes the vertical fixing plate that horizontal fixed plate and inside are equipped with limit assembly;Limit assembly includes several limit pulleys, and limit pulley is close to rail side control measuring wheel according to the walking of moving towards of rail, and limits pulley and do not contact with the web of the rail, can pass through Cha Qu;Guidance set is set to measuring wheel front and back, the walking more smooth on rail of junior range wheel.Wherein limit assembly can realize adjustable fixation by bolt on vertical fixing plate, can adjust the height of limit assembly according to actual needs, while can change the lateral length of limit assembly by the adjusting of bolt and nut, and then adapt to the rail of different size.The present invention can be achieved to accurately measure rail length in railway engineering, and the sliding of measuring wheel when measurement is prevented to be detached from rail trend.

Background technique
Railroad engineering survey is the measurement work of the prospecting for railway engineering, design, construction and operation management etc. and progress.
Railroad engineering survey is one of most basic, most critical link in railway engineering, particularly important.
Traditional measurement pattern mostly uses tape measure or rail row stadia surveying, wherein due to not in tape measure mode
With producer production the different material of tape measure precision it is different cause dilatability different, the strength size of measuring tape in measurement process
No small influence can be generated on measurement result, and can be elongated by repeatedly pullling ruler, reading is just inaccurate.Secondly it is artificial because
Element participates in excessively, and measuring common ordinary tape measure is mostly 50 meters or 100 meters, and rising and falling and read all for each ruler can exist artificially
Error, each track section 600-1000 meters of section are differed, and need multiple cyclic advance that could complete, after multiple error accumulation
Obtained data very likely transfinite with actual range than just.
Though rail row rangefinder can be counted with continuous walking, it is affected by human factors also quite large, walks and holds on rail
It is curved easily to walk S, is easy to fall down, if lower surging is too small it is also possible that the case where rolling, these situations can all influence ranging
Instrument meter number, error in reading is bigger when rail gap or Cha Qu jolt excessively.
Separately there is the invention of Publication No. 201720104025.5, it discloses a kind of wheeled rail length-measuring appliances, lead to
One group of measuring wheel being stuck on steel rail web is crossed to carry out to rail measurement of length, which may be only available for the rail of straight trip,
If encountering rail gap or Cha Qu jolting, device is difficult to pass through, and the number that the measuring wheel of the left and right sides is measured in non-straight trip orbital segment
According to disunity, error in reading is larger.

Specific embodiment
Below with reference to embodiment, the present invention is further elaborated.
Embodiment 1
A kind of anti-lost track row range unit, as shown in Figure 1, including anti-slide down mechanism and the rangefinder 1 for counting of walking, institute
Stating rangefinder 1 includes walking in 5 upper surface of rail to measure the measuring wheel 101 of rail length and rolling for calculating measuring wheel 101
The calculating instrument 102 of dynamic distance, measuring wheel 101 pass through central axis by steel pipe and are attached with calculating instrument 102, when measurement, survey
It is close to 5 upper surface of rail away from wheel 101 to roll, simultaneously calculating instrument 102 calculates the distance of the rolling of rangefinder 101 and is shown in
On instrument board thereon, another calculating instrument 102 is equipped with zero switch, is zeroed convenient for measuring the preceding reading by calculating instrument 102 every time.
The anti-mechanism that slides down includes rail row bracket 2 and the guidance set 4 for being close to 5 upper surface of rail;The rail row bracket 2 includes
Horizontal fixed plate 201 and the vertical fixing plate 202 for being fixed on 201 two sides of the bottom of horizontal fixed plate;201 middle line position of horizontal fixed plate
The rectangle hole 203 of a capwise is installed, so that 101 lower end of measuring wheel passes through the rectangle hole 203 in 5 upper surface of rail
It rolls;The limit assembly 3 of one group of 5 side of abutting rail is respectively provided on the inside of two vertical fixing plates 202, every group of limit assembly 3 includes
Several limit pulleys 301, the limit pulley 301 are close to 5 side surface upper part of rail, to be stuck in rail two sides using limit pulley 301;
The distance between two groups of limit assemblies 3 are the upper plane width of single steel rail item, and the upper plane of limit assembly 3 compares measuring wheel
101 5 millimeters low with the contact surface of rail 5 or so, to be detached from rail 5 using the limit anti-locking apparatus of pulley 301, at the same time controllably
Measuring wheel 101 processed moves towards to roll in strict accordance with rail 5, realizes the precise measurement to 5 length of rail.
As shown in Fig. 2, the guidance set 4 includes two leading blocks 401, which rolls along measuring wheel 101
Dynamic direction setting, and the front and back of measuring wheel 101 are distributed in, rail row branch is prevented to roll on rail 5 using leading block 401
Frame 2 rubs with rail 5.Two leading blocks 401 are on same vertical plane with measuring wheel 101, and guidance set 4 is lower flat
2 millimeters higher than the contact surface of measuring wheel 101 and rail 5 or so of face rolls to ensure that measuring wheel 101 is put down on rail 5.Pass through
Rail row bracket 2 connects rangefinder 1 and limit assembly 3, guidance set 4, and constituting one can prevent sliding down and measuring accurately
Range unit realizes the precise measurement to rail 5, guarantees that range unit is error free when crossing rail gap or Cha Qu jolts.
Implementation method of the invention is as follows:
1,100 meters of rail 5 are measured with tape measure, both ends make marks, and one is denoted as " 0 ", and one is denoted as " 100 ".
2, range unit of the present invention is placed on rail 5, measuring wheel 101 is overlapped with the contact point of rail 5 with " 0 " point,
Push the present apparatus at the uniform velocity forward to the place for being labeled as " 100 ", the line of the contact point and " 100 " label of measuring wheel 101 and rail 5
Item is overlapped, and checking the reading on rangefinder is 100 meters.
3, range unit of the present invention is placed on to the starting point of section to be measured on rail 5, zero switch is pulled, makes calculating instrument 102
Reading is zero, at the uniform velocity the promotion present apparatus, and the limit and guiding role by the gravity of its own with the anti-mechanism that slides down, the present apparatus is just
It can steadily move ahead along rail 5, be pushed into surveyed section terminal, read and record.
4, zero switch is pulled, calculating instrument 102 is zeroed, sequentially measures to each section to be measured according to above-mentioned method.
